12 toimivaa tapaa parantaa sivun nopeutta

13

Nopea sivun nopeus on ehdottoman tärkeää parantaaksesi verkkosivustosi sijoitusta hakukoneissa, tulosprosentteja ja yleistä käyttökokemusta.

Jos verkkosivustosi ei toimi parhaalla mahdollisella tavalla, tämä hitaus voi maksaa sinulle paljon alhaisemmista sijoituksista ja vähemmän orgaanista liikennettä. Sivun nopeudella on suuri vaikutus verkkosivustosi käyttäjien käyttäytymiseen ja tuloksiin.

Yleensä käyttäjät odottavat vain kolme sekuntia ennen kuin he jättävät aluksen. Noin 44 % Internetin käyttäjistä ilmoittaa myös olevansa huolissaan tapahtumasta, kun sivusto latautuu hitaammin.

Kun selaat sivustosi eri tuotteita, on erittäin turhauttavaa, kun käyttäjien on odotettava vielä 10 sekuntia navigoidakseen. Jopa kahden sekunnin viive latausajassa voi aiheuttaa 87 %:n hylkäysasteen tapahtumista. Vain yksi sekunti viive voi aiheuttaa 7 %:n menetyksen myös asiakkaiden konversioissa. Tämä voi vaikuttaa negatiivisesti tuloihisi, varsinkin kun pahentuneet kävijät kääntyvät lähimpien kilpailijoiden puoleen.

"Kaksi kolmasosaa (67 %) Yhdistyneen kuningaskunnan ostajista ja yli puolet (51 %) yhdysvaltalaisista sanoi, että sivuston hitaus on suurin syy, miksi he hylkäävät ostoksen."

Kuvitellaan, että verkkosivustollasi on miljoona kävijää kuukausittain, tuotteen keskihinta on 10 dollaria ja välitön poistumisprosentti 50 %, kuuden sekunnin tuotesivun latausaika aiheuttaisi 42 prosentin tuloshäviön! Tämä vastaa 250 000 käyttäjää, joka poistuu verkkosivustoltasi eivätkä tee ostoksia hitaiden latausaikojen vuoksi. Kuukausittain tämä maksaisi sinulle 2,1 miljoonan dollarin menetetyt tulot. Lisäksi tapaustutkimus osoittaa, että hidas sivun nopeus maksaa vähittäismyyjille 1,73 miljardia puntaa myynnin menetyksestä vuosittain.

Nyt on selvää, että verkkosivustosi hitaampi nopeus voi olla haitallista tuloksellesi, mutta se voi myös vahingoittaa sijoituksiasi hakukoneissasi. Google rakastaa sivustoja, jotka tarjoavat hyviä käyttökokemuksia ja usein tarkistaa tämän pogo sticking ja viipymäajan avulla. Aikaa, jonka käyttäjät viipyvät verkkosivustollasi ennen hakukonetuloksiin palaamista, käytetään kuvaamaan, kuinka informatiivinen ja hyödyllinen sivustosi on. Vaikka verkkosivuston keskimääräinen kesto, palaavien vierailijoiden määrä vs. yksittäiset vierailijat, poistumisprosentit ja poistumisprosentit eivät ole hakusijoitustekijöitä, niillä on olennainen rooli käyttökokemuksessa, joka on Googlen perimmäinen haun sijoitustekijä.

Kuten olemme jo keskustelleet, alhainen sivun nopeus vaikuttaa huonosti käyttäjäkokemuksiin ja johtaa laskeviin hakukonesijoituksiin, jotka eivät saa sinua huomaamaan. Siksi on erittäin tärkeää nopeuttaa verkkosivustoasi estääksesi ei-toivotut menetykset kaikesta kovasta työstäsi. Suosittelen tarkistamaan sivustosi nopeuden Google PageSpeed ​​-työkalun avulla. Jos et ole 100:ssa, älä huoli, sillä edes Google.com-sivustolla ei ole 100/100. Tässä ovat maailman 10 parhaan verkkosivuston sivunopeudet:

  1. Google – 92/100 (työpöytä) ja 78/100 (mobiili)
  2. Facebook – 89/100 (pöytäkone) ja 71/100 (mobiili)
  3. YouTube – 74/100 (pöytäkone) ja 75/100 (mobiili)
  4. Baidu – 98/100 (pöytäkone) ja 100/100 (mobiili)
  5. Yahoo- 81/100 (pöytäkone) ja 66/100 (mobiili)
  6. Wikipedia – 85/100 (työpöytä) ja 66/100 (mobiili)
  7. Amazon – 87/100 (pöytäkone) ja 46/100 (mobiili)
  8. Twitter – 81/100 (pöytäkone) ja 45/100 (mobiili)
  9. Taobao – 80/100 (pöytäkone) ja 59/100 (mobiili)
  10. QQ- 58/100 (pöytäkone) ja 41/100 (mobiili)

Google suosittelee, että sivustot pyrkivät saavuttamaan ihanteellisen sivunopeuden, joka on 85 tai enemmän sekä pöytäkone- että mobiiliversioilleen. Varmista, että sinulla on verkkosivusto, joka on yhteensopiva minkä tahansa mobiililaitteen kanssa, sillä Google julkaisee mobiiliystävällisen päivityksen 21. huhtikuuta. Vältä mobiilihakukoneoptimoinnin yleisiä virheitä varmistaaksesi, että tämä päivitys ei vahingoita sivustoasi.

On yllättävää huomata, että vain 14 % 100 suosituimmasta verkkosivustosta avautuu alle kolmessa sekunnissa ja että lähes kymmenesosa toimisi kunnolla 10 sekunnissa tai kauemmin. Tämä ei kuitenkaan todennäköisesti ole hyväksi yrityksellesi. Keskity siis rakentamaan salamannopeaa verkkosivustoa, joka on kätevä käyttäjillesi ja tuottoisampi lompakossasi. Alla on 12 parasta vinkkiäni, joiden avulla voit helposti aloittaa sivun nopeuden lisäämisen.

1 Optimoi kuvat

Ensinnäkin sinun on optimoitava kaikki verkkosivullasi näkyvät kuvat, jotta sinulla on mahdollisuus nopeuttaa verkkosivustoasi. Poista ylimääräiset kommentit, tarpeeton tila ja turhat värit kuvien lähteestä. Tallenna kuvat JPEG-muodossa, koska se käyttää vähiten kapasiteettia säilyttäen silti täydellisen kuvanlaadun. Photoshopissa voit käyttää näppäinyhdistelmää CTRL+SHIFT+ALT+S optimoidaksesi ja tallentaaksesi kuvat automaattisesti mahdollisimman pienissä koossa.

Suosittelen WordPress-verkkosivustollesi käyttämään smush.it -laajennusta verkkosivustosi kuvien optimoimiseksi automaattisesti ja nopeuden lisäämiseksi. Jos sinulla on kuvia, jotka on tallennettu PNG-muodossa, voit myös käyttää tinypngiä kuvan optimointiin ja kuvanlaadun parantamiseen.

2 Ota GZip-pakkaus käyttöön

GZip-pakkaus saattaa kuulostaa monimutkaiselta, mutta se on yksinkertaisesti suuri termi, jota käytetään HTTP-vastauksen koon pienentämiseen vasteajan pidentämiseksi. Koska tämä sallii sivustosi lähettää selaimeen GZip-tiedoston HTML-tiedoston sijaan, lyhennät sivun odotus- ja latausaikaa. Voit ottaa sen käyttöön Apache-palvelimessa lisäämällä seuraavan koodin .htaccess-tiedostoosi:

<ifModule mod_gzip.c>
mod_gzip_on Yes
mod_gzip_dechunk Yes
mod_gzip_item_include file .(html?|txt|css|js|php|pl)$
mod_gzip_item_include handler ^cgi-script$
mod_gzip_item_include mime ^text/.*
mod_gzip_item_include mime ^application/x-javascript.*
mod_gzip_item_exclude mime ^image/.*
mod_gzip_item_exclude rspheader ^Content-Encoding:.*gzip.*
</ifModule>

Varmista kuitenkin, että tarkistat työsi GZip-pakkaustarkistuksella. Jos koodi ei salli pakkausta, poista vanha ja käytä alla olevaa koodia:

# compress text, html, javascript, css, xml:
AddOutputFilterByType DEFLATE text/plain
AddOutputFilterByType DEFLATE text/html
AddOutputFilterByType DEFLATE text/xml
AddOutputFilterByType DEFLATE text/css
AddOutputFilterByType DEFLATE application/xml
AddOutputFilterByType DEFLATE application/xhtml+xml
AddOutputFilterByType DEFLATE application/rss+xml
AddOutputFilterByType DEFLATE application/javascript
AddOutputFilterByType DEFLATE application/x-javascript
# Or, compress certain file types by extension:
<files *.html>
SetOutputFilter DEFLATE
</files>

Tai käytä seuraavaa PHP-koodia HTML/PHP-tiedoston yläosassa:

<?php if (substr_count($_SERVER['HTTP_ACCEPT_ENCODING'], 'gzip')) ob_start("ob_gzhandler"); else ob_start(); ?>
3 Hyödynnä selausvälimuistia

Selausvälimuistia käytetään tiettyjen verkkosivustojen tiedostojen tallentamiseen selaimen sisällä, mutta tukkeutunut selausvälimuisti voi lyhentää latausaikaa merkittävästi. Onneksi voit hyödyntää selausvälimuistia ottamalla käyttöön expires-otsikot .htaccess-tiedostossa. Ota tämä toiminto käyttöön käyttämällä seuraavaa koodia:

## EXPIRES CACHING ##
<IfModule mod_expires.c>
ExpiresActive On
ExpiresByType image/jpg "access plus 1 year"
ExpiresByType image/jpeg "access plus 1 year"
ExpiresByType image/gif "access plus 1 year"
ExpiresByType image/png "access plus 1 year"
ExpiresByType text/css "access plus 1 month"
ExpiresByType application/pdf "access plus 1 month"
ExpiresByType text/x-javascript "access plus 1 month"
ExpiresByType application/x-shockwave-flash "access plus 1 month"
ExpiresByType image/x-icon "access plus 1 year"
ExpiresDefault "access plus 2 days"
</IfModule>
## EXPIRES CACHING ##

Expires-otsikon käytössä on ongelma, jota sinun tulee kuitenkin varoa. Kun olet asettanut tiedostolle kuukauden vanhenemisajan, kyseiseen tiedostoon tehdyt muutokset eivät vaikuta käyttäjään, joka on jo käynyt sivulla viimeisen kuukauden aikana. Vanhenemisajan asettaminen vuodeksi on yleensä yleistä, koska muutoksia ei todennäköisesti tapahdu tuona aikana. Voit käyttää joko viimeksi muokattua otsikkoa tai etag-otsikkoa välimuistiin tallennettaville resursseille.

4 Ota Keep-Alive käyttöön

Keep-Alive-otsikko on tärkeä lyhentää myöhempien selaimen ja palvelimen välisten pyyntöjen viivettä. Kun painat Enter-painiketta sivuston avaamiseksi, selaimet pyytävät palvelinta lähettämään tietyn verkkosivun html-tiedoston. Sitten selain lukee. Jos Java-skripti tai CSS on olemassa, se pyytää jälleen palvelinta lähettämään vastaavat tiedostot. Kuten voit kuvitella, nämä viestit pidentävät sivusi latausaikaa.

Käytä Keep-Alive-otsikkoa pitääksesi yhteyden päällä, kun kaikki tiedostot on siirretty selaimeen katseltavaksi. Alla on koodi, jota käytetään .htaccess-tiedostossa sen käyttöön ottamiseksi.

<ifModule mod_headers.c> Header set Connection keep-alive </ifModule>
5 Käytä CDN:ää

Content Delivery Network (CDN) on kokoelma web-palvelimia, jotka on jaettu useisiin paikkoihin ja joiden tarkoituksena on toimittaa pyydettyä sisältöä vierailijoille tehokkaammin. Voit käyttää Amazon -pilvirintamaa tai MaxCDN :ää CDN:n käyttöönottoon verkkosivustollasi.

6 Pienennä CSS

CSS:n (Cascading Style Sheets) pienentäminen tarkoittaa yksinkertaisesti CSS:n koon pienentämistä poistamalla ylimääräinen tyhjä väli. Varo myös tarpeettomia koodeja, jotka hidastavat nopeuttasi. Pienennä CSS ja käytä uutta koodia sivustosi lataamiseen paljon nopeammin. Riippumatta siitä, käytätkö CSS-syötettäsi, yhdistettynä tai ulkoisten tiedostojen kanssa, pienempi on aina parempi.

7 Pienennä HTML ja Javascript

Samoin sinun tulee minimoida HTML ja Javascript, jotta sivusi latautuvat huomattavasti nopeammin. Tämä tarjoaa myös paremman käyttökokemuksen.

8 Vältä uudelleenohjauksia

Uudelleenohjaus on ylivoimainen ärsytys verkkosivuston vierailijoille. Se on samanlaista kuin menisit ystävän luokse ja sitten saisivat tietää, että ystäväsi on muuttanut toiseen taloon kolmen korttelin päässä. Muille web-sivuille ohjaaminen vie ylimääräistä aikaa, hidastaa latausnopeutta ja saa käyttäjät huokaisemaan turhautuneista. Suosittelen siis aina välttämään uudelleenohjauksia millä tahansa verkkosivustosi sivulla, ellei sinulla ole muuta vaihtoehtoa.

9 Määritä merkistö

Verkkosivuston merkistöjen määrittäminen on toinen loistava tekniikka nopeuttaa selaimen hahmonnusta salamannopeita sivulatauksia varten. Se on myös helppo saavuttaa käyttämällä seuraavaa koodia otsikossa:

<meta http-equiv="Content-Type" content="text/html; charset=utf-8">

Lisäksi monet sisällönhallintajärjestelmät käyttävät PHP-skriptiä lisätäkseen merkistöä otsikkoon. Jos haluat tehdä niin, voit myös käyttää koodia komentosarjan sijaan. Joka tapauksessa onnistut vähentämään kutsutoimintopyyntöä.

10 Lyhennä palvelimen vasteaikaa

Palvelimen vasteaika on termi, jota käytetään kuvaamaan aikaa, joka kuluu selainpyynnön palvelimelle ja lopullisen sivun latauksen välillä. Palvelimesi vasteaika riippuu selaimesi pyyntöjen määrästä ja palvelimesi kokoonpanoista. Varmista, että palvelimesi vasteaika pysyy lyhyenä parhaan tuloksen saavuttamiseksi.

11 Vältä huonoja pyyntöjä

Kuvittele, että menet ravintolaan ja pyydät lempiruokaasi, mutta tarjoilija kertoo, että keittiössä ei ole välttämättömiä ainesosia. Näin turhauttavaa on, että verkkosivuston vierailijat saavat 404- tai 410-virheen halutun määränpäänsä sijaan. Näillä huonoilla pyynnöillä voi olla erittäin huono vaikutus sivun nopeuteen. Siksi on suositeltavaa, että yrität välttää niitä sivuillasi hinnalla millä hyvänsä. Check My Link voi auttaa sinua löytämään rikkinäisiä 404-linkkejä ja poistamaan ne nopeasti käyttökokemuksen parantamiseksi.

12 Unohda seurantakoodit, videon upotukset ja jakopainikkeet

Monet verkkovastaavat ajattelevat, että useiden seurantakoodien käyttäminen upotusten ja jakamispainikkeiden tarjoamiseen parantaa käyttökokemusta. Todellisuudessa he leikkivät niin paljon verkkosivustoillaan, että palvelimelle tulee liikaa pyyntöjä. Esimerkiksi iframe kutsuu kokonaan uuden sivun katselua varten olemassa olevalla sivulla, mikä vähentää automaattisesti verkkosivuston nopeutta. Näiden seurantakoodien, videon upotusten ja jakamispainikkeiden luopuminen parantaa varmasti verkkosivustosi sivun nopeutta ja vierailijasi viihtyvyyttä.

Johtopäätös

Kaiken kaikkiaan on tärkeää, että et anna sivusi latausajan liukua vain esteettisesti miellyttävämmän suunnittelun tai hienon uuden ominaisuuden vuoksi. Verkkosivuston vierailijat välittävät yleensä enemmän sivun nopeudesta kuin kaikista näistä ylimääräisistä kelloista ja pillistä. Hitaasti latautuva verkkosivusto on varma tapa tappaa tulos ja sijoituksesi hakukoneissa. Itse asiassa 47 % kuluttajista odottaa verkkosivujen latautuvan kahdessa sekunnissa tai vähemmän!

Älä siis pakota verkkosivustosi käyttäjiä odottamaan eeppisen sisällön lukemista. Varmista, että käytät näitä 12 helppoa vinkkiä luodaksesi verkkosivuston, joka avautuu helposti jokaiselle kävijälle. Kaikkien näiden strategisten taktiikoiden on osoitettu parantavan sivujen latausaikoja sekä Google-sijoituksia ja yleisiä käyttökokemuksia oikein käytettynä.

Toivottavasti nautit tämän oppaan lukemisesta. Jos sinulla on lisäkysymyksiä, kysy ne alla kommenttiosiossa. Muista levittää sanaa ystäviesi kanssa myös sosiaalisessa mediassa!

This website uses cookies to improve your experience. We'll assume you're ok with this, but you can opt-out if you wish. Accept Read More